DropTarget |
Déposer la destination |
---|---|
Java | java.awt.dnd |
Description
Cette classe permet d'intégrer avec une composante (Component) pour indiquer quand la composante accepte le Drop dans l'opération «Drag and Drop».
Liste des méthodes
Méthode | Prototype | Description | Hérité |
---|---|---|---|
DROPTARGET | public DropTarget() throws HeadlessException; | Ce constructeur permet de créer un objet avec les paramètres par défaut. | |
DROPTARGET | public DropTarget(Component c, DropTargetListener dtl) throws HeadlessException; | Ce constructeur permet de créer un objet associé avec la composante spécifié. | |
DROPTARGET | public DropTarget(Component c, int ops, DropTargetListener dtl) throws HeadlessException; | Ce constructeur permet de créer un objet associé avec la composante et les actions spécifiés. | |
DROPTARGET | public DropTarget(Component c, int ops, DropTargetListener dtl, boolean act) throws HeadlessException; | Ce constructeur permet de créer un objet associé avec la composante et les actions spécifiés et indique si la destination de déposer est accepté. | |
DROPTARGET | public DropTarget(Component c, int ops, DropTargetListener dtl, boolean act, FlavorMap fm) throws HeadlessException; | Ce constructeur permet de créer un objet associé avec la composante, les actions et la cartographié spécifiés et indique si la destination de déposer est accepté. | |
ADDDROPTARGETLISTENER | void addDropTargetListener(DropTargetListener dtl); | Cette méthode permet d'ajouter un nouveau DropTargetListener. | |
ADDNOTIFY | void addNotify(java.awt.peer.ComponentPeer peer); | Cette méthode permet d'avertir que cet objet est associé avec une composante. | |
CLEARAUTOSCROLL | protected void clearAutoscroll(); | Cette méthode permet d'effacer le défilement automatiquement. | |
CREATEDROPTARGETAUTOSCROLLER | protected DropTarget.DropTargetAutoScroller createDropTargetAutoScroller(Component c, Point p); | Cette méthode permet de créer un emballage de défilement automatique. | |
CREATEDROPTARGETCONTEXT | protected DropTargetContext createDropTargetContext(); | Cette méthode permet de créer un DropTargetContext associé avec cet objet. | |
DRAGENTER | void dragEnter(DropTargetDragEvent dtde); | Cette méthode permet d'enregistrer le DropTargetListener et de passer l'événement d'entrée DropTargetDragEvent spécifié. | |
DRAGEXIT | void dragExit(DropTargetEvent dte); | Cette méthode permet d'enregistrer le DropTargetListener et de passer l'événement de sortie DropTargetDragEvent spécifié. | |
DRAGOVER | void dragOver(DropTargetDragEvent dtde); | Cette méthode permet d'enregistrer le DropTargetListener et de passer l'événement en dehors du DropTargetDragEvent spécifié. | |
DROP | void drop(DropTargetDropEvent dtde); | Cette méthode permet d'enregistrer le DropTargetListener et de passer l'événement DropTargetDropEvent spécifié si cet objet est actif. | |
DROPACTIONCHANGED | void dropActionChanged(DropTargetDragEvent dtde); | Cette méthode permet d'enregistrer le DropTargetListener et de passer l'événement de changement du DropTargetDragEvent spécifié. | |
GETCOMPONENT | Component getComponent(); | Cette méthode permet de demander la composante associé avec cet objet. | |
GETDEFAULTACTIONS | int getDefaultActions(); | Cette méthode permet de demander la valeur entière représentant l'action courante suppporté par cet objet. | |
GETDROPTARGETCONTEXT | DropTargetContext getDropTargetContext(); | Cette méthode permet de demander le DropTargetContext associé avec cet objet. | |
GETFLAVORMAP | FlavorMap getFlavorMap(); | Cette méthode permet de demander le FlavorMap associé avec cet objet. | |
INITIALIZEAUTOSCROLLING | protected void initializeAutoscrolling(Point p); | Cette méthode permet d'initialiser le défilement automatiquement. | |
ISACTIVE | boolean isActive(); | Cette méthode permet d'indiquer si cet objet est actuellement actif. | |
REMOVEDROPTARGETLISTENER | void removeDropTargetListener(DropTargetListener dtl); | Cette méthode permet d'enlever le DropTargetListener courant. | |
REMOVENOTIFY | void removeNotify(java.awt.peer.ComponentPeer peer); | Cette méthode permet d'avertir cet objet qu'il est dissocier de la composante. | |
SETACTIVE | void setActive(boolean isActive); | Cette méthode permet de fixer l'objet à actif (true) ou inactif (false). | |
SETCOMPONENT | void setComponent(Component c); | Cette méthode permet de fixer la composante associé avec cet objet. | |
SETDEFAULTACTIONS | void setDefaultActions(int ops); | Cette méthode permet de fixer l'action acceptable par défaut pour cet objet. | |
SETFLAVORMAP | void setFlavorMap(FlavorMap fm); | Cette méthode permet de fixer le FlavorMap associé avec cet objet. | |
UPDATEAUTOSCROLL | protected void updateAutoscroll(Point dragCursorLocn); | Cette méthode permet de mettre à jour le défilement automatique avec le curseur courant. |
Dernière mise à jour : Dimanche, le 21 juin 2015